This lot features three distinct handcrafted wooden items. The first is a carved orca figure finished in black and cream paint, mounted by a central metal post to a shaped black-painted base. The base underside features the impressed mark ACT. The second item is a carved wooden bird figure in a decoy style, painted with a red head, black neck, and white body, resting on a green-painted semi-circular base. The third item is a turned wooden pedestal or finial with a tiered circular base and tapered top, which has been fitted with a large black metal fishing hook and a tied fly lure with yellow and brown feathers. Dimensions (measured against a tape showing inches only): Orca: L approx. 6.5 in x H approx. 4.5 in Bird: L approx. 7.5 in Pedestal: H approx. 4 in (wooden portion only). Condition: The carved orca displays minor surface scuffs and carries a small white adhesive label on its back. The carved bird figure shows significant surface wear, including extensive paint loss and abrasions across the head and body. The turned wooden pedestal exhibits minor surface marks consistent with age and handling.
